🌿 Names
Pinyin Name
Ou Jie
中文名 (Chinese)
藕节
Latin Name
Nelumbinis Rhizomatis Nodus; Nodus Nelumbinis Rhizomatis
English Name
Node of Lotus Rhizome; Lotus Rhizome Node
Alias Names
光藕节; 藕节巴
☯ TCM Properties
Properties (性味)
Sweet; Astringent; Calm
Meridians (归经)
Liver; Lung; Stomach
Part Used
Root festival
Therapeutic Class (EN)
Astringent Hemostatic Medicinal
功效分类 (CN)
收敛止血药
🩺 Clinical Profile
Function (功能)
To arrest bleeding and remove blood stasis.
Indication (主治)
Treament of hematemesis, hemoptysis, hematuria, abnormal uterine bleeding.
